Debbie Montigny-Hall, 42 of Silver City, NM died Thursday January 19, 2012. She was born to Sherry Cade and Ronnie Montigny on March 28, 1969 in Albuquerque, NM. Debbie attended Manzano High School in 1988 and later moved to Las Cruces, NM before moving to Silver City, NM. She enjoyed going to the speedway on Saturday nights to watch dirt track racing, hanging-out with friends Nascar on Sunday and playing games on her computer. Debbie loved her four legged furry (cats and dogs) and they will miss her greatly. Family and friends will miss her outgoing, take charge attitude and the way she could make anyone smile in any situation. Debbie is survived by her, Husband Donny Hall of Silver City, NM, mother Sherry Cade of Silver City, NM, sister, Tina Symonds and husband Dan of Ft. Irwin, CA, uncles, Vern Miller and wife Kelly, Robert Miller, Gary Montigny and wife Kathy, Allen Montigny and his wife all of Albuquerque, NM and also by numerous cousins. She was preceded in death by her grandparents, Bobbie and Daney Miller and uncle Eddie Miller. She will be deeply missed by all who knew and loved her. A Celebration of Debbie's life will be held at 1:00 pm on Friday January 27, 2012 at Getz Funeral Home. Debbie's family request that you ***DO NOT WEAR BLACK*** please wear a bright color... Red was Debbie's favorite and that color would symbolize her love of life that was given to her from all of us, and to us from her. PDF Printable Version
